Transaction 0774ec690e515001bee8fff3cfd708b9c221185390a13025f436f52049d0f3dc

1 Input
2 Outputs
  • 0774ec690e515001bee8fff3cfd708b9c221185390a13025f436f52049d0f3dc:0
  • value  35000000
    address  34KBEApzSt69gDQ4TYWRPB4oEwSpZvnPQe
  • 0774ec690e515001bee8fff3cfd708b9c221185390a13025f436f52049d0f3dc:1
  • value  7337741248
    address  bc1qrnn4wfhgz2e0etek66sh3n9l6k99alxk044mhr